Etymology[edit]

From Ukrainian Турок (Turok), from Ukrainian турок (turok, Turk) or perhaps a derivative of Proto-Slavic *turъ (aurochs).

Proper noun[edit]

Turok (plural Turoks)

  1. A surname.

Statistics[edit]

  • According to the 2010 United States Census, Turok is the 114424th most common surname in the United States, belonging to 153 individuals. Turok is most common among White (95.42%) individuals.
